The Delfshaven Experience
You know what's brilliant about staying here? Delfshaven feels like stepping into old Holland while still being properly connected to modern Rotterdam. I mean, this is where the Pilgrims actually departed for America back in 1620 — you can walk to the historic harbor in about five minutes. The neighborhood has these narrow cobblestone streets lined with traditional Dutch houses, completely different from Rotterdam's famous modern architecture downtown. Couples absolutely love wandering around here (the 8.4 location rating from pairs makes total sense), and you'll find cozy brown cafes and local restaurants that most tourists never discover.
Getting Around
The tram connections from this area are actually excellent — you can reach Rotterdam Centraal station in about 15 minutes, which surprised me the first time I stayed here. What I really appreciate is how you get the best of both worlds: peaceful evenings in historic Delfshaven, but easy access to the city center when you want the urban energy. The Erasmus Bridge and the bustling Markthal are just a short ride away, but honestly, some evenings you won't want to leave the neighborhood at all.
